Russian Defense Deputy Minister Discusses Situation in Nagorno-Karabakh with ICRC Director
Russian Deputy Defense Minister, General Alexander Fomin, and ICRC Director Peter Maurer have discussed the situation in Nagorno-Karabakh, Syria, and the fight against COVID-19. This was reported by TASS.
“During the meeting, issues related to the humanitarian situation in Syria and Nagorno-Karabakh were discussed,” the ICRC stated. The parties reaffirmed their readiness to continue dialogue and to develop cooperation in providing humanitarian assistance to the civilian population in crisis regions.
